Q: What does the metrics-aggregation sidecar in this PR actually do? A: The Tallyfin sidecar batches counters from each Bramblehook pod and flushes rollups every ten seconds, so reviewers should check the flush interval and the drop policy under backpressure. It never samples histograms — that's intentional. Local testing needs the sidecar's sealed config, which only unseals in the dev harness. To unseal it, the harness asks for the recovery passphrase directly below.

strongbox words: gilmir-briion-oliok-eliion

Meeting notes — RestockRoute planner sync. Reviewed the slotting heuristic for the Bevvio machine fleet in the Kestrel Park pilot. Agreed: cap per-visit SKUs at 12, drop the stale-demand multiplier, and recompute routes nightly instead of hourly. Edge case with half-empty spiral rows still unhandled; flagged as blocker for the Maplewick rollout. Tests for the depletion forecaster are thin — reviewer should push back on any merge without coverage there. Final call on the heuristic rewrite rests with one owner.

signatory, yahog-badug: Quenix Ulaael

## Firmware channel: Oakrelay devices

Stable channel ships Tuesdays. Beta is continuous. Promotions require two approvals in the Skylark console. Never push directly to stable; the updater rejects unsigned images. Rollbacks are automatic on boot-loop detection, manual otherwise. All images must be signed before upload, so keep the current firmware signing key handy — it follows here.

deploy key for kagup-bawig: bky9_ZMq28eTw9